United Airlines plans to update its fleet by purchasing 50 new Airbus A321 XLR aircraft to replace its aging Boeing 757 planes starting in 2024. The Boeing 757s are nearing the end of their lifespan, and Boeing has stopped producing this model. Meanwhile, Boeing is dealing with the grounding of its 737 Max jets due to safety concerns. The new Airbus A321 XLR is seen as an efficient replacement, offering better range and potential for new destinations. United joins other US airlines like American Airlines, JetBlue, and Spirit in ordering Airbus planes.
